Subject(s): Summary: Three papers produced for a conference entitled "Beyond the U.S. war on terrorism - comparing domestic legal remedies to an international dilemma" held at University of Virginia School of Law, 25-26 February 2005. The papers cover: the basis for perceptions and definitions of terrorism; that U.S. reactions are wrong and thuis compounding he problem; and review of Germany's approach to terrorism.
